Eligibility Criteria for Applicants
Educational Requirements
Applicants must have at least a matric certificate with second division. In addition, a one-year diploma or technical certificate from a recognized institute is required. This ensures that candidates already have basic knowledge before entering the training program.
Age Limit and Relaxation
The required age is between 18 to 25 years. However, a general relaxation of 5 years is given, allowing candidates up to 30 years to apply. Additional relaxation is available for special categories such as ex-servicemen and minorities.

Quota Distribution System
The recruitment process follows a fair quota system. Sixty percent of seats are based on open merit. Twenty percent are reserved for children of railway employees. Other quotas include ten percent for ex-servicemen, five percent for orphans, and five percent for minorities. This system ensures equal opportunities for different groups.
